Job summary Job Title: Transport Driver Salary/Band: 2 Speciality: Driver Care Organisation: Salford Royal Contract type and hours: Permanent, 37.5Hrs per week, Flexible to cover 6am & 10pm, Mon - Sun Main duties of the job The post holder will be required to be flexible and move between the transport sites of the Trust at Salford Royal Foundation Trust as the needs of the service dictate. To provide an efficient cost effective and customer responsive Transport Service and to undertake all driving and other authorised duties as required and directed to provide a transport service that meets the needs of the trust and its customers. About us The Northern Care Alliance NHS Foundation Trust (NCA) provides hospital and integrated health and social care services to over one million people living across Greater Manchester. Our 20,000 colleagues care for people in hospital and in the community, working across Bury, Rochdale, Oldham and Salford, to save and improve lives. As a large NHS trust we are committed to enhancing the health of our local population by delivering consistently high standards of care and working closely with local authorities and key partners. Disclosure and Barring Service Check This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ions. Certificate of Sponsorship Applications from job seekers who require current Skilled worker sponsorship to work in the UK are welcome and will be considered alongside all other applications. For further information visit the UK Visas and Immigration website (Opens in a new tab). From 6 April 2017, skilled worker applicants, applying for entry clearance into the UK, have had to present a criminal record certificate from each country they have resided continuously or cumulatively for 12 months or more in the past 10 years. Adult dependants (over 18 years old) are also subject to this requirement. Guidance can be found here Criminal records checks for overseas applicants (Opens in a new tab).
